Имя: Пароль:
1C
1С v8
Как закрыть Com-соединение?
0 s-n-a-y
 
12.03.15
11:02
Пишу код:
    V8Connector = Новый COMObject("V83.COMConnector");
    
    Путь="file=""C:\Documents and Settings\sulimovni\Мои документы\InfoBase6"";Pwd=""1""";    
    Попытка
        V8_Бух = V8Connector.Connect(Путь + ";Usr=""266 Сулимов Нияз Ильдарович"";Pwd=””1””");
    Исключение
        Сообщить("База данных не открыта!!!");
        Возврат;
    КонецПопытки;

    ...
    V8_Бух.ЗавершитьРаботуСистемы(ЛОЖЬ);

пишет Метод объекта не обнаружен "ЗавершитьРаботуСистемы"
1 Бубка Гоп
 
12.03.15
11:04
ЕМНИП, при очищении переменных, использованных для подключения, сом обрубается. Т.е. попробуй
V8_Бух = Неопределено;
V8Connector = Неопределено;
2 s-n-a-y
 
12.03.15
11:13
(1) спасибо, вроде работает
3 s-n-a-y
 
12.03.15
11:17
но меня удивляет, что во время выполнения кода не создается процесса 1сv8.exe (проверял, останавливал в отладчике). я подключаюсь к файловой базе.
4 s-n-a-y
 
12.03.15
11:19
(3) так и должно быть?
5 Провинциальный 1сник
 
12.03.15
11:20
(4) Да, это же не Application
6 KnyaZZZi
 
12.03.15
11:42
Хммм. Наплевательское отношение к федеральному закону №152...
AdBlock убивает бесплатный контент. 1Сергей